Role Overview

We are seeking a highly skilled Senior Incident Response Analyst to join our cybersecurity team. This role is responsible for leading and executing complex incident response investigations, improving detection and response capabilities, and mentoring junior analysts. The ideal candidate brings deep hands-on technical expertise, strong analytical skills, and a passion for developing people and processes.  Reporting to the head of the SIRT, this person will help to drive program improvements and maturity. 

Responsibilities

  • Lead and coordinate response efforts for high-severity security incidents, including malware outbreaks, ransomware, data breaches, insider threats, and advanced persistent threats (APTs)
  • Perform in-depth incident investigation, containment, eradication, and recovery activities across endpoint, network, cloud, and identity platforms
  • Conduct advanced forensic analysis (endpoint, memory, log, and network) to determine root cause, scope, and impact
  • Develop and refine incident response playbooks, runbooks, and standard operating procedures
  • Serve as an escalation point and subject matter expert for junior and mid-level analysts
  • Mentor and coach junior analysts through hands-on guidance, case reviews, and knowledge sharing
  • Lead post-incident reviews and drive lessons learned into actionable improvements
  • Collaborate with SOC, Threat Intelligence, Vulnerability Management, Legal, and IT teams
  • Assist in tabletop exercises, incident simulations, and readiness assessments
  • Provide clear, concise communication to technical teams and non-technical stakeholders during incidents
